I’d go for the M5 or M8 GC. I have an M5. If you aren’t happy with a 540i, you probably won’t be much happier with a 340i even if it is an M340i. An M3 is a good choice if you don’t mind giving up low end power and don’t need a mid size car. They are great for modding — the S58 has a fantastic top end but the nearly 50% greater displacement of the M5/8 has more off boost torque and spools the turbos faster. I had an E90 M3 for 10 years before the M5 and was willing to trade some nimbleness for comfort.

If the non-hybrid V-8 appeals to you and you want a four-door there is presently only one answer: M850ix Gran Coupe. Same 523 hp 4.4 V-8 as the M550i. According to the U.S. EPA the G16 Gran Coupe has slightly more passenger and luggage volume than the G30. (I've no idea how valid these numbers are, though.) It's also a bit more expensive that the G30 M550ix was. There's the M5 of course, but at a still higher price point.
The current 8 series, including the M850ix, is in its last year of production, so I would avoid delaying too much if you go that route. Car & Driver magazine was recently very impressed by the latest G60 540ix and the 550ex offers a bit more oomph in the same package, albeit with PHEV tech.
